You can then quick-fix these with your quick-fix hotkey (usually Alt-Return or Opt-Return).
|
||||
|
||||
Or, you can use the "Run Inspection by Name..." action to run one inspection on a bigger scope (e.g. the whole project).
|
||||
Applying a quick fix might result in further optimization possibilities, so you might need to perform a couple of fixes before you get to the final result.

#### V0.6 (unreleased)
|
||||
- New AssertThatStringExpression that will move ```isEmpty()```, ```equals()```, ```equalsIgnoreCase()```, ```contains()```,
|
||||
```startsWith()```, and ```endsWith()``` out of actual expression.
|
||||
|
||||
- Extended AssertThatSize intention to take ```String```s and ```CharSequences``` into account, too.
|
||||
|
||||
#### V0.5 (13-Apr-19)
|
||||
- Fixed incompatibility with IDEA versions < 2018.2 (affected AssertThatSizeInspection). Minimal version is now 2017.3.
|
||||
- Fixed missing Guava imports (if not already present) for AssertThatGuavaInspection. This was a major PITA to get right.
